First “Listapad” award leaves for Slovakia
05.11.2019
The first award of the Minsk Film Festival "Listapad" leaves for Slovakia. The winner of the National Film Schools Competition was announced the day before. A maple leaf with a profile of the viewer in metal was given to the film "Planet Gelnitsa". The documentary about saving the flooded mines and restoring the city of Gelnitsa to its former glory was directed by Paula Reiselova, a 26-year-old student of the Academy of Performing Arts in Bratislava. And today the jury will announce the winners of the "Listapadzik" contest. 7 full-length films from Norway, the Netherlands, and China are competing for the title of best film for children and adolescents.
